信息消除
当前位置:首页 > 业内新闻
业内新闻
坏道与硬盘的冗余屏蔽机制
发布时间:2016-02-20 09:45:59     发布者:技佳数据恢复中心     --转载请注明出处--
技佳数据恢复_坏道
      坏道是指硬盘碟片中存在缺陷的区域,在这个区域上,硬盘无法读取和写入数据,而已经存储在这个位置的数据可能由于坏道的存在而损坏。坏道是数据恢复中常见的故障之一,通常可分为逻辑坏道和物理坏道,逻辑坏道可以通过低级格式化来消除,而物理性坏道是无法通过软件来解决的。

一、坏道的产生

      目前的机械硬盘都采用高密度存储技术生产,在生产过程中不可避免地会在某些区域上产生缺陷扇区,同时在使用过程中,一些不稳定的扇区也会逐渐老化成为缺陷扇区,这些先天缺陷和和后天残疾就是我们所说的坏道,但是坏道并非肉眼可见的损伤,只是这些区域的磁性信息无法正常被识别,它们会严重威胁硬盘数据的安全,但是,硬盘其实对于坏道来说有容灾机制。硬盘设计了两个缺陷列表P-list(P表)和G- list(G表)来处理这些有缺陷的扇区。P表和G表用于记录硬盘的缺陷扇区的情况,使硬盘在工作时不会在缺陷扇区中读写数据,防止数据损坏。

二、P-List(P表:永久缺陷表)

      P表又称为永久缺陷列表,用于记录硬盘生产过程中产生的缺陷。厂家使用专门的测试设备发现的缺陷是磁介质寿命完成之后产生的永久缺陷,只能使用特别的设备来增加它,一般没有必要去动它。

      加入P表不会影响硬盘的读写性能,这要从硬盘的扇区结构进行分析。因为硬盘的全部扇区可以划分为固件区、工作区和保留扇区,其中固件区和保留扇区普通用户 无法直接进行操作。其实硬盘的实际扇区数比我们看到的硬盘标签上标定的要大,其中一部份用于存储硬盘的固件;一部分是用户存储数据的区域,即工作区,也就 是硬盘标定容量的扇区;剩下的就是保留区,实际上硬盘上并不会物理划出一个保留区域,只是在工厂生产时标定了全部的有效扇区,而硬盘的容量是小于其实际扇 区总数的,在固件里定义了硬盘的容量,超过硬盘容量的那些扇区我们就称为保留扇区。

      缺陷扇区被加入P表后,硬盘不会再读写该扇区,而是将原读写该扇区的操作顺延到读写坏扇区的下一个扇区,该扇区以后的所有扇区的LBA值都发生了改变,原来保留扇区的一个扇区成为了硬盘可访问的扇区。所以坏道被加入P表后,硬盘需要进行一次返厂低格。

三、G-List(G表:增长缺陷表)

      G表又称为增长缺陷列表,故名思议,它是用于记录硬盘使用过程中产生的坏道。也就是说,硬盘在使用时,其实坏道是不定时都在产生的,只是由于G表的及时屏蔽,使用户感觉不到它的存在,只有当坏道产生的数量超过G表所能屏蔽的范围,坏道就能被用户感知到了。而产生数据恢复需求的硬盘,大多由于G表已满,无法继续屏蔽造成的。缺陷扇区被加入G表后,当硬盘需要读该扇区时,会被重映射到保留扇区中的一个扇区,硬盘工作区的其它扇区不会受影响。

      这个屏蔽机制虽然使硬盘具备了容灾能力,但是,由于保留扇区在硬盘的负扇区内,与现存数据的存储空间并不连续,当硬盘读取到这个数据时,需要摆臂到负扇区内读取坏扇区上对应的数据,这就造成了硬盘访问效率的降低。因此,坏道即使被屏蔽了,也依然在一定程度上降低了硬盘的运行效率。

      物理性坏道非逻辑问题,无法通过数据恢复软件进行恢复和屏蔽,产生坏道的硬盘应及时联系专业数据恢复公司进行数据救援,切勿强制拷贝坏道硬盘中的数据,否则磁头在坏道区域反复读取,可能造成坏道区域扩大,甚至造成磁头损坏而升级为开盘数据恢复
联系我们 |  关于我们 |  网站地图
北京技佳瑞康科技发展有限公司  版权所有  Copyright @ 2012-2021
Beijing DataBack Technology Development Co.,Ltd. All rights reserved.

公网安备:11010802013182号 工信部备案:
京ICP备13032780号